本文将介绍一款名为“怀安iOS软件专业教程”的教学资源,这是一个专注于iOS开发的项目,涵盖了从基础知识到高级应用的全面教程。本文将为您深入解析“怀安iOS软件专业教程”的内容和特点,为您带来全面的iOS开发学习资源,让你从零开始自学iOS软件开发。
1. iOS软件开发入门指南
苹果公司的iOS操作系统已经成为全球最受欢迎的移动操作系统之一,越来越多的人想学习如何开发iOS应用程序。本文将介绍如何在怀安iOS软件专业教程中找到适合自己的入门指南。首先,学习者需要了解iOS开发的基础知识,如Swift编程语言和Xcode集成开发环境。其次,需要了解iOS应用的核心框架,如UIKit、Core Data和Core Animation等。
2. 怀安iOS软件专业教程的特点
怀安iOS软件专业教程拥有多年的iOS开发教学经验,其特点在于教学课程的跨度非常广泛。在初级课程中,教师们会介绍编程基础知识和Swift编程语言的基础,然后深入探讨iOS应用程序的构建和设计。在中级课程中,学习者将学习如何使用网络应用程序和多媒体内容,在高级课程中,学习者将学习如何使用核心数据、协议和设计模式等。
3. iOS软件架构和设计
怀安iOS软件专业教程注重iOS软件架构和设计方面的教学,帮助学习者在不同层次上构建应用程序。从MVC和MVVM模式到单例设计和工厂模式,学习者将深入了解如何构建稳定、可扩展和易于维护的iOS应用程序。
4. 怀安iOS软件专业教程的课程安排
怀安iOS软件专业教程的课程安排是以模块化方式进行的。学习者可以根据自己的兴趣和职业需求选择感兴趣的模块进行学习。在这些模块中,每个模块都包括若干的课程,从最初的基础知识到更高级的应用程序开发和设计。
5. 怀安iOS软件专业教程的学习资料和支持
在学习怀安iOS软件专业教程的过程中,学习者可以获得大量的学习资料和支持。每个模块都配备了相应的代码示例和实验室项目,让学习者可以在实践中理解概念。此外,怀安iOS软件专业教程提供了在线课程、教学视频、在线聊天和项目提交等支持,让学习者可以获得全面的学习体验。
以上就是怀安iOS软件专业教程的详细介绍。这款教学资源适用于所有希望从零开始学习iOS开发的人。在这里,你将学习到iOS应用程序开发的全部知识和技能,并获得足够的支持和学习资料以确保你能够成为一个优秀的iOS应用程序开发者。如果你对iOS软件开发有兴趣,不妨试试这个教学资源,恭喜你开始你的编程之旅!
本篇文章将从零开始,通过介绍怀安iOS软件专业教程,详细阐述iOS软件开发的整个流程,包括环境搭建、Swift语言基础、UI设计、数据存储、网络请求等方面的知识点。无论是对于初学者还是已有一定开发经验的人来说,本文都将是一份极具价值的iOS开发教程。
1. 环境搭建
要进行iOS开发,必须先搭建好相应的环境。本篇文章将提供详细的环境搭建指南,并通过示例代码演示如何在Xcode中新建一个iOS项目并调试运行。另外还将介绍如何使用自动化构建工具CocoaPods,更好地管理项目中所需要的第三方库。
2. Swift语言基础
Swift语言是iOS应用程序开发的核心,掌握好Swift的基础语法是非常重要的。本文将详细讲解Swift的基本语法和数据类型,包括变量、常量、函数、闭包、结构体、类等概念,并通过实例展示如何使用这些语法进行开发。
3. UI设计
UI设计是iOS应用程序开发的一个重要方面。本文将详细介绍iOS应用程序UI设计的必备技能,包括界面布局、控件使用、动画效果等,还将通过实例演示如何使用Interface Builder进行界面的设计和布局。
4. 数据存储
在iOS应用程序开发中,数据存储是一个非常重要的方面。本文将介绍iOS应用程序中数据存储的基本方式,包括文件、UserDefaults、CoreData等,还将通过示例代码演示如何在iOS应用程序中使用这些数据存储方式。
5. 网络请求
网络请求是iOS应用程序开发的重要环节之一。本文将介绍如何使用Swift语言进行网络请求,包括GET和POST方式,同时讲解在网络请求过程中遇到的一些常见问题及解决方案。
通过本篇文章,读者可以了解到iOS软件开发的整个流程及相关技能,从而快速入门iOS开发。当然,这只是开发之路的一个起点,随着市场的发展和技术的进步,还要不断去学习和实践,才能在这个行业中不断成长和发展。